This patch fixes several address advertisements bugs that slipped through into go-ipfs 0.6.0.

  • Fallback on advertising all interface addresses if looking up the default route fails (Libp2p fails to determine default route on FreeBSD #973).
  • Don't ever advertise unspecified addresses, even if our NAT lies to us.
  • Resolve addresses before trying to lookup observed addresses.

We really need tests for this code, but that will likely require some mocking.

* If we fail to lookup interface addresses, do our best and bail.
* Only fallback on guessing addresses if we fail to lookup any interface
addresses. If the interface address lookup function returns nothing, accept that
we have no IP addresses and move on.
* Log when the NAT returns a bad address.
